Ahmed Barman is a 32-year-old football player who plays as a defensive midfielder for Khorfakkan, born on February 5, 1994, who is left-footed. In the 2025/2026 Pro League season, Ahmed Barman has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 591 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.54, 2 yellow cards.
Ahmed Barman's 10 most recent matches are shown below. Visit each match page for full details including lineups, match events, and advanced statistics:
- February 14, 2026: 2-5 loss at home vs Ajman (45 minutes, 6.5 FotMob rating)
- February 6, 2026: 3-2 win away at Al-Dhafra (86 minutes, 1 yellow card, 6.9 FotMob rating)
- January 28, 2026: 1-0 win away at Al-Wasl (63 minutes, 6.6 FotMob rating)
- January 17, 2026: 0-0 draw at home vs Al-Nasr SC (76 minutes, 1 yellow card, 7.0 FotMob rating)
- January 8, 2026: 0-1 loss away at Dibba Al Fujairah (59 minutes, 6.0 FotMob rating)
- January 2, 2026: 2-3 loss at home vs Al-Dhafra (unused substitute)
- December 28, 2025: 0-1 loss away at Al-Wahda (28 minutes, 6.0 FotMob rating)
- December 20, 2025: 3-0 win away at Baniyas (74 minutes, 6.7 FotMob rating)
- November 30, 2025: 1-2 loss at home vs Al-Wahda (54 minutes)
- November 20, 2025: 0-1 loss at home vs Shabab Al-Ahli Dubai FC (89 minutes, 6.5 FotMob rating)
Ahmed Barman's next match is on February 22, 2026 when Khorfakkan face Al-Nasr SC in the Pro League.

Ahmed Barman's career has also included time at Al-Ain.
On the international stage, Ahmed Barman has represented UAE and UAE U23.

Throughout their career, Ahmed Barman has won 10 titles: AFC Champions League Elite (2023/2024), Super Cup (2015/2016, 2012/2013), Presidents Cup (2017/2018, 2013/2014), League Cup (2021/2022), and Pro League (2021/2022, 2017/2018, 2014/2015, 2012/2013) with Al-Ain.
